@@ -2191,6 +2191,14 @@ Configuration Actions
 @item ac_srcdir
 The name of the corresponding source directory, assuming that the
 working directory is the current build directory.
+
address@hidden tmp
+The name of a temporary directory within the build tree, which you
+can use if you need to create additional temporary files.  The
+directory is cleaned up when @command{config.status} is done or
+interrupted.  Please use package-specific file name prefixes to
+avoid clashing with files that @command{config.status} may use
+internally.
